Who is Charles Bachman?

Charles William "Charlie" Bachman III is an American computer scientist, who spent his entire career as an industrial researcher, developer, and manager rather than in academia. He is particularly known for his work in the early development of database management systems. His techniques of layered architecture include his namesake Bachman diagrams.
